Ordinals
beta
Address 3CyJf9EJN4A6ojBFEdrfQ6yPFmLwENYxKi
sat balance
21929
runes balances
outputs
df42cd77d193abfb40e40ab1a9f859abbd06ee87490aa945ed9544ed793dd6be:0